UNM REGENTS TO MEET DEC. 11

The University of New Mexico Board of Regents will conduct its next regular meeting Tuesday, Dec. 11, 2001 at 1 p.m. in the Roberts Room, room 230, Scholes Hall.

The agenda includes Public Input Regarding Items on the Agenda, Approval of the Summarized Minutes of the Nov. 13, 2001 meeting, the Administrative Report, Comments from the Regents' Advisors, and Comments from the Regents.

Consent Agenda items are: From the Regents' Finance and Facilities Committee-Surplus Property Disposition List Dated Nov. 16, 2001; From the Health Sciences Center (HSC) Clinical Operations Board-Appointments to the UNM HSC Medical Staff; and, from the Regents' Academic Student Affairs Committee-Ratification of the Fall 2001 Degree Candidates.

The first Discussion Item for Action will be Approval of the UNM Strategic Plan-Parts I and II. Discussion Items for Action from the Regents Academic Student Affairs Committee are Approval of the Proposals for the Master of Science in Dental Hygiene, and Approval to Award Honorary Degrees. Discussion Items for Action from the Regents' Finance and Facilities Committee are Approval of Revised Memorandum of Agreement for the Caswell Silver Foundation; Approval of State Funding Phase-In Plan for UNM Taos; and, Approval of the Revised Legislative Funding Priorities for Fiscal Year 2002-03.

Also on the agenda is the Annual Meeting of the UNM Regents as the Member of Lobo Energy, Inc., and the Annual Meeting of the UNM Regents as the Member of the Science & Technology Corp. @ UNM.

The two Information Items from the Regents' Academic/Student Affairs Committee are the Report on the Findings of the ASUNM Student Survey, and the Report of Faculty, Contracts, Resignations, Retirements and Leaves.
